The Mysterious Disappearance of Anquanette Williams

Anquanette Was Last Seen After Being Detained By The Police
Missing person in Tennessee. On January 18, 2025, Anquanette Williams disappeared. She was last heard from after being released from police custody. She left with an unidentified man, and no one has seen or heard from her since.
Her sudden silence is alarming. She has not called her family, used social media, or contacted any friends. The Memphis Police Department is investigating, but leads are limited.
Who is Anquanette Williams?
Anquanette, also known as Twinkles or Twink, is a 32-year-old woman from Memphis, Tennessee. She has black hair and brown eyes.
- Age: 32
- Height: 5’5″
- Weight: 130 lbs
- Hair: Black
- Eyes: Brown
- Case Number: 25-03024662
She was not known to disappear without explanation. Her absence is deeply concerning to those who know her.
